The National Academy of Engineering (NAE) is a United States‑based nonprofit, honorary society and advisory institution founded in 1964 under the charter of the National Academy of Sciences. It recognizes distinguished engineers who have made outstanding contributions to engineering research, practice, or education. As part of the National Academies of Sciences, Engineering, and Medicine, the NAE provides independent, objective advice to the federal government on matters involving engineering and technology. Its mission includes promoting the engineering profession, fostering innovation, and addressing societal challenges through engineering expertise.

1 History

1.1 Establishment and Founding Charter (1964)

The NAE was established on December 5, 1964, when the National Academy of Sciences (NAS) adopted a charter amendment creating a separate Academy of Engineering. The founding charter authorized a self‑governing body of engineers that would operate alongside the NAS under the 1863 congressional charter of the National Academy of Sciences. The initial membership comprised 25 leading engineers, with the first president, Augustus B. Kinzel, elected at the inaugural meeting.

1.2 Relationship with the National Academy of Sciences

From its inception, the NAE functioned as an autonomous sister organization within the National Academies framework. The two academies share a common governance structure through the National Research Council (renamed the National Academies of Sciences, Engineering, and Medicine in 2015). The NAE elects its own members and officers, while coordinating with the NAS on studies, reports, and policy advice.

1.3 Milestones and Major Reports

Key milestones include the 1974 establishment of the NAE’s own building in Washington, D.C., the launch of the *The Bridge* quarterly magazine in 1971, and the publication of landmark reports such as *The Engineer of 2020* (2004) and *Grand Challenges for Engineering* (2008). In 2014, the NAE celebrated its 50th anniversary with a symposium highlighting engineering achievements.

2 Governance and Structure

2.1 Council and Officers

The NAE is governed by a Council composed of the president, vice president, immediate past president, secretary, treasurer, and up to eight councilors elected by the membership. Officers serve staggered terms, with the president elected for a four‑year term. The Council sets policy, approves budgets, and oversees the society’s activities.

2.2 Committees and Standing Boards

2.2.1 Program Committees

Program committees develop and implement the NAE’s major initiatives, such as the Frontiers of Engineering symposia and the EngineerGirl program. They report to the Council and often include non‑member experts from academia, industry, and government.

2.2.2 Advisory Committees

Advisory committees provide guidance on specific policy studies, award nominations, and international activities. They are formed ad‑hoc or as standing bodies, such as the Committee on Engineering Education and the Committee on Public Affairs.

2.3 Election Process for Members

2.3.1 Nomination and Peer Review

New members are nominated by existing members through a confidential process. Nominations are reviewed by disciplinary peer groups, which evaluate candidates based on documented engineering achievements. The final slate is approved by the Council.

2.3.2 Annual Election Cycle

Elections occur once a year. The number of new members is capped by statute (currently up to 100 regular members and 10 international members per year). Ballots are cast by the full membership; successful candidates receive at least two‑thirds of the votes.

3 Membership

3.1 Membership Categories

3.1.1 Regular Members

Regular members are U.S. citizens or permanent residents who have made sustained, outstanding contributions to engineering research, practice, or education. As of 2024, there are approximately 2,300 regular members.

3.1.2 International Members

International members are non‑U.S. engineers of exceptional achievement. They are elected in a separate category and have full rights except the ability to vote on certain internal matters.

3.1.3 Honorary Members

Honorary membership is conferred on individuals who are not engineers but have rendered extraordinary service to the engineering profession or the NAE. This category is rarely used and requires a special vote by the Council.

3.2 Criteria for Election

Candidates must be nominated and seconded by NAE members. Evaluation criteria include the originality and impact of the candidate’s work, leadership in engineering, and service to the profession. Demonstrated contributions to public welfare or national security are also considered.

3.3 Notable Members and Statistics

3.3.1 Prizes and Awards Among Members

Many NAE members have received prestigious honors, including the National Medal of Technology, the IEEE Medal of Honor, and the Turing Award. Several members have also been elected to the National Inventors Hall of Fame.

3.3.2 Diversity and Inclusion Initiatives

The NAE has implemented programs to increase the representation of women and underrepresented minorities in its membership. Efforts include targeted outreach, bias‑awareness training for nominators, and the annual NAE Diversity Summit.

4 Programs and Activities

4.1 Research and Policy Studies

4.1.1 NAE Reports on Engineering Grand Challenges

In 2008, the NAE identified 14 Grand Challenges for Engineering in the 21st century, ranging from making solar energy economical to engineering better medicines. Subsequent reports have tracked progress and recommended research directions.

4.1.2 National Academies Consensus Studies

The NAE participates in consensus studies conducted under the National Academies. Recent examples include *The Economic Impact of Engineering* and *Future Directions for Engineering Education*. These reports inform federal policy and funding priorities.

4.2 Education and Outreach

4.2.1 EngineerGirl Program

EngineerGirl is an online platform launched in 2001 to encourage middle‑ and high‑school girls to explore engineering careers. It features profiles of female engineers, hands‑on activities, and an annual essay contest.

4.2.2 Frontiers of Engineering Symposia

Since 1995, the NAE has hosted annual Frontiers of Engineering symposia that bring together early‑career engineers from diverse fields to discuss cutting‑edge research. Separate symposia are held for U.S., German, Japanese, and other regional groups.

4.2.3 NAE Awards and Honors

The NAE administers several awards, including the Bernard M. Gordon Prize for innovation in engineering education, the Charles Stark Draper Prize for engineering achievement, and the Fritz J. and Dolores H. Russ Prize for bioengineering.

4.3 Public Engagement

4.3.1 The Bridge Magazine

*The Bridge* is the NAE’s quarterly publication, featuring articles on engineering trends, policy analysis, and member profiles. It is distributed to members, policymakers, and libraries.

4.3.2 Public Lectures and Briefings

The NAE holds public lectures, such as the Annual Meeting Lecture, and congressional briefings on topics like infrastructure resilience and cybersecurity. These events are open to the public and are often webcast.

5 Partnerships and Collaborations

5.1 Other National Academies Units

5.1.1 Joint Activities with the National Academy of Sciences

The NAE and NAS jointly oversee the National Research Council’s studies, appoint committee members, and cosponsor events such as the Kavli Frontiers of Science symposia.

5.1.2 Cooperation with the National Academy of Medicine

The NAE works with the National Academy of Medicine on health‑technology studies, including reports on medical devices, telemedicine, and engineering approaches to global health.

5.2 International Affiliations

5.2.1 International Council of Academies of Engineering

The NAE is a founding member of the International Council of Academies of Engineering and Technological Sciences (CAETS), a global network of engineering academies that fosters collaboration on education, ethics, and sustainable development.

5.2.2 Bilateral Programs with Foreign Academies

The NAE conducts bilateral exchanges and cooperative projects with academies in countries such as China, India, Japan, and the United Kingdom. These programs focus on shared challenges like climate change and energy.

6 Impact and Criticisms

6.1 Influence on U.S. Science Policy

The NAE’s consensus reports and expert testimony have shaped federal investments in engineering research, national standards, and workforce development. Its recommendations have informed policies on semiconductor manufacturing, earthquake resilience, and water infrastructure.

6.2 Public Perception and Controversies

6.2.1 Historical Debates on Advisory Role

During the 1970s and 1980s, some critics argued that the NAE’s close ties to industry and government could compromise its objectivity. The Academy responded by strengthening conflict‑of‑interest policies and increasing transparency in study procedures.

6.2.2 Transparency and Accountability Discussions

In the 2000s, debates arose over the secrecy of the membership election process and the low diversity of members. The NAE has since published more information on election criteria and implemented diversity initiatives, though some observers continue to call for further reforms.

7 Key Publications

7.1 Annual Reports

The NAE publishes an annual report summarizing financial activities, membership changes, program highlights, and upcoming events. These reports are available on the NAE website.

7.2 Major Policy Reports

Noteworthy policy reports include *Rising Above the Gathering Storm* (2007, cosponsored with NAS), *Engineering in K–12 Education* (2009), and *The Future of Electric Power* (2022). These reports are often cited in congressional hearings.

7.3 The Bridge: Quarterly Journal

*The Bridge* has been published since 1971. Each issue is themed around a specific engineering topic or policy challenge, with contributions from NAE members and external experts.
